The Gelfand-Phillips property for locally convex spaces

Abstract

We extend the well-known Gelfand-Phillips property for Banach spaces to locally convex spaces, defining a locally convex space EE to be Gelfand-Phillips if every limited set in EE is precompact in the topology on EE defined by barrels. Several characterizations of Gelfand-Phillips spaces are given. The problem of preservation of the Gelfand-Phillips property by standard operations over locally convex spaces is considered. Also we explore the Gelfand-Phillips property in spaces C(X)C(X) of continuous functions on a Tychonoff space XX. If τ\tau and T\mathcal T are two locally convex topologies on C(X)C(X) such that TpτTTk\mathcal T_p\subseteq \tau\subseteq \mathcal T\subseteq \mathcal T_k, where Tp\mathcal T_p is the topology of pointwise convergence and Tk\mathcal T_k is the compact-open topology on C(X)C(X), then the Gelfand--Phillips property of the function space (C(X),τ)(C(X),\tau) implies the Gelfand--Phillips property of (C(X),T)(C(X),\mathcal T). If additionally XX is metrizable, then the function space (C(X),T)\big(C(X),\mathcal T\big) is Gelfand--Phillips.
